Switch Stacking: The Ultimate British Guide to Scalable, Reliable Networks

Pre

In the modern enterprise, the ability to scale network capacity quickly without adding complexity is essential. Switch Stacking offers a clean, resilient solution that lets organisations grow their network by simply adding more switches to a single, manageable unit. This comprehensive guide explores Switch Stacking in depth, covering everything from foundational concepts to practical deployment patterns, fault tolerance, and forward-thinking trends. If you want to optimise your network for performance, reliability, and ease of management, this article provides a thorough, practical roadmap.

What is Switch Stacking?

Switch Stacking is a technique that groups multiple network switches so they operate as a single logical device. When switches are stacked, they share a common control plane and are managed as one unit, while still providing the physical benefits of multiple devices. The goal is to increase port density, simplify management, and improve resilience without the complexity of misaligned configurations across several disparate switches.

In practice, stacking involves dedicated interconnects—stack cables or stack ports—between switches. These connections enable a master or “primary” switch to control the stack, while member switches contribute their access ports, uplinks, and throughput. The stack behaves as a single switch with a unified MAC address table, a single management interface, and consistent policy enforcement across all participating devices.

How Switch Stacking Works: Technologies and Protocols

Understanding the mechanics behind Switch Stacking helps network engineers design robust, scalable environments. Although vendor implementations differ in specifics, the core concepts are shared across the industry: a stack of switches forms a single fabric, with a backplane-like interconnect that carries data, control traffic, and configuration signals between stack members.

Backplane and Control Plane Consolidation

Most stacked switches rely on a dedicated stack backplane or high-speed interconnects to distribute the control plane information. This shared control plane means that the switches in the stack agree on the location of MAC address tables, routing tables (where relevant), and policy information. When you forward a frame within the stack, the system consults the unified forwarding information, reducing inconsistencies and latency that can occur when several independent devices operate in parallel.

Stacking Protocols and Modes

Stacking protocols define how switches connect and collaborate. Common patterns include a ring or line topology, where stack cables create a loop or chain, ensuring control messages can propagate efficiently and that a stack can survive a single link or switch failure. In many environments, StackWise, StackPower, or similar vendor-specific technologies provide hot-swappable, cascading interconnections that maintain uninterrupted forwarding, even during maintenance events.

Master and Member Roles

Within a stack, one switch often takes on the role of the master (or primary) that manages the stack’s configuration, software version, and overall state. The other switches are members (or slave devices) that offer ports and bandwidth. If the master fails, many systems elect a new master automatically, ensuring continued operation with minimal downtime. This master election improves resilience and reduces the need for manual reconfiguration during failures.

Benefits of Switch Stacking

Switch Stacking delivers several concrete advantages for organisations seeking to optimise their networks. Below are the most impactful benefits, with practical considerations for real-world deployment.

Scalability Without Complexity

As your organisation grows, you can add switches to the stack to increase port capacity and uplink bandwidth. Because the stack is managed as a single entity, you avoid repeatedly configuring multiple devices and dealing with mismatched VLANs, spanning tree instances, or access policies. The result is a linear increase in capacity with a correspondingly simple management model.

Unified Management and Configuration

Switch Stacking provides a single management interface for all stack members, which reduces the administrative burden. Network policies—such as VLAN assignments, access control lists, QoS rules, and security settings—apply consistently across the entire stack. This centralisation helps minimise human error and accelerates standardised deployments.

Improved Resilience and Availability

Stacked configurations typically offer redundant interconnections and master failover. If one switch in the stack becomes unavailable, traffic is rerouted through remaining devices, maintaining service levels. The ability to perform maintenance on a single switch without disrupting user traffic is a distinct advantage for busy networks.

Higher Port Density with Simpler Cabling

Rather than routing uplinks from individual switches into a central distribution layer, stacking consolidates these connections. This consolidation reduces clutter, simplifies patching, and can lower the total cable count—for many deployments, a cleaner, more manageable solution is the outcome.

Consistent Performance Across the Stack

Because the stack shares a common control plane and forwarding information, performance characteristics are more uniform. This can reduce the variability that sometimes appears when separate devices operate in close proximity within a campus or data centre.

Switch Stacking vs. Other Solutions: What to Consider

While stacking is powerful, it is not always the perfect fit for every network scenario. It is worth evaluating how Switch Stacking compares to alternatives such as traditional VLAN segmentation, link aggregation, or chassis-based switching architectures.

Switch Stacking vs. Individual Switches with VLANs

Separating traffic through VLANs across individual switches can work well in smaller networks. However, maintaining consistent VLAN policies across multiple devices increases operational overhead and the potential for misconfiguration. Switch Stacking solves this by providing a shared control plane and uniform policy enforcement across the stack.

Stacking vs. Link Aggregation (LAG)

Link Aggregation Groups (LAGs) improve bandwidth and resilience between two devices. Stacking takes a different approach by combining multiple switches into a single logical unit, enabling scalable growth beyond the limits of a single pair of devices. In practice, many networks combine stacking with LAGs to maximise uplink capacity between the stack and upstream devices.

Chassis-Based Switching vs. Stackable Switches

Chassis-based systems provide high port density within one physical enclosure, often with a fixed hardware budget and a central management model. Stackable switches offer similar benefits with more flexibility and often lower initial cost, plus easier field upgrades. The choice depends on space, budget, and the anticipated scale of growth.

Implementing Switch Stacking: Hardware and Cabling Considerations

Successful deployment begins with careful hardware selection and a clear understanding of cabling, topology, and management. The following considerations help ensure a reliable, scalable Stack.

Choosing the Right Switches for Stacking

Not all switches support stacking. When choosing hardware for a Switch Stacking deployment, verify:

  • Stacking capabilities and supported topologies (ring, linear, or hybrid).
  • Maximum stack size (how many switches can join a single stack).
  • Master election mechanisms and failover behaviour.
  • Software features aligned with your security, QoS, and routing requirements.
  • Energy efficiency and physical footprint in your data centre or office space.

Stack Cabling and Topologies

Stack interconnects are a critical part of Switch Stacking. The cabling strategy influences resilience and failover speed. Common approaches include:

  • Ring topology: Cables form a closed loop, providing robust redundancy and fast failover.
  • Linear topology: A daisy-chain arrangement that is straightforward but may require careful monitoring for single points of failure.
  • Hybrid topology: A mix of ring and linear connections to balance cost, performance, and resilience.

Stack Port Rewiring and Zoning

Proper planning of stack ports and patch panels reduces the probability of configuration errors. Use dedicated stack ports or stacked cables in a separate, clearly labelled zone. Document the direction of the stack, including master selection and any planned maintenance windows to minimise unexpected changes.

Power and Cooling Considerations

Stacked switches consume more power and generate additional heat, particularly when operated near capacity. Ensure adequate power provisioning, consider stack-level cooling requirements, and review PUE (Power Usage Effectiveness) targets. In some environments, Stack Power features provide backup power to the stack, improving availability during voltage sags or outages.

Stack Management and Firmware: Keeping a Stack Healthy

Software management is essential to the long-term health of a Switch Stacking deployment. Centralised software control helps ensure stability, security, and feature parity across all stack members.

Software Versions and Compatibility

When configuring a stack, ensure all participating switches run compatible firmware or operating systems. Incompatibilities can lead to degraded performance, unexpected reboots, or loss of stack functionality. Establish a standard software baseline and plan for regular, tested updates that consider downtime windows and rollback procedures.

Monitoring, Telemetry and Logging

Active monitoring is crucial for early detection of faults. Use telemetry to observe port utilisation, stack health, temperature, and interconnect status. Centralised logging helps you correlate events across the entire stack and quickly identify root causes during complex incidents.

Performance, Redundancy and Fault Tolerance in a Stack

A well-designed Switch Stacking solution offers predictable performance and strong fault tolerance. Consider the following aspects when assessing resilience:

Forwarding Consistency

The unified forwarding information base (FIB) across the stack ensures consistent routing of frames, minimising surprises when traffic moves between member switches. This is particularly important for latency-sensitive applications and security policies applied at the edge.

Master Switch Failover

In the event of master switch failure, a rapid re-election process keeps the stack forwarding in operation. The goal is near-seamless continuation of service with minimal disruption to users and applications.

Redundant Interconnects

Redundant stack interconnects prevent a single point of failure from disconnecting the stack. If one interconnect link fails, the remaining paths maintain control and data flow, preserving network integrity.

Design Patterns: Ring, Linear, and Hybrid Topologies

Choosing a topology for your Switch Stacking deployment depends on cost, space, and resilience requirements. Here are common patterns and their trade-offs:

Ring Topology

A ring topology creates a closed loop amongst stack members, offering robust fault tolerance and straightforward failover. Ring designs typically enable fast re-routing and maintainageal redundancy during maintenance windows. They are popular in campuses and data centres where uptime is critical.

Linear (Daisy-Chain) Topology

The linear approach is simple: one stack port connects to the next, forming a chain. It can be more economical and space-efficient but requires careful planning to avoid cascading failures. When using linear designs, it’s important to ensure there are clear maintenance procedures to isolate faults without affecting the entire stack.

Hybrid Topology

A hybrid approach combines elements of ring and linear designs. For example, a ring at the core provides resilience, while access layer switches are connected linearly to reduce cabling complexity. This hybrid approach often delivers a good balance between cost, performance, and resilience.

Troubleshooting Switch Stacking: Practical Steps

When issues arise in a stack, a systematic approach reduces downtime and speeds recovery. Consider the following steps as part of your standard operating procedure:

Verify Stack Integrity and Status

Start by checking the stack’s overall health: confirm that all members are online, the master is functioning, and interconnects are stable. Look for fault indicators such as high error rates on the stack ports or unusual temperature readings.

Check Firmware Consistency

Ensure that all switches in the stack run compatible software versions. Incompatibilities may manifest as dropped configurations, unstable master elections, or forwarding anomalies. Plan and test updates in a controlled environment before rolling them out to production stacks.

Analyse Port and VLAN Configurations

Mismatches in vlan IDs, port modes, or QoS policies can cause traffic misrouting or performance degradation. Synchronise policies across the entire stack and validate that uplinks to the distribution or core layers carry the correct tagging and priority settings.

Remove and Re-add Stack Members Deliberately

In some cases, removing a problematic switch from the stack and reintroducing it can resolve transient issues. This should be performed during an agreed maintenance window with proper backup configurations and rollback steps.

Common Mistakes and Best Practices

Even experienced network engineers can fall into common traps when deploying Switch Stacking. Awareness of these pitfalls helps ensure a smoother rollout and ongoing reliability.

Overlooking Future Growth

It can be tempting to stop at the current capacity. Plan for growth by choosing switches with headroom for additional ports and higher-speed uplinks. A stack that anticipates growth saves re-commissioning costs later.

Inconsistent Cabling Strategy

Inconsistent or poorly labelled stack cabling often leads to misjoins, incorrect topology assumptions, and maintenance confusion. Establish a clear naming scheme, maintain a running diagram of stack topology, and document every change.

Ignoring Environmental Factors

If cooling, power, or space constraints are neglected, a stack may operate at or beyond its thermal or electrical limits. Conduct regular environmental monitoring and align power planning with stack capacity to sustain performance under load.

Real-World Use Cases: From Small Offices to Data Centres

Switch Stacking is flexible enough to support a range of environments. Here are representative scenarios that illustrate practical implementations and the value delivered by stacked solutions.

Small Office and Branch Networks

For small offices or branch sites, a compact stack can consolidate the access layer and provide centralised management with a simplified topology. As the site grows, adding more switches to the stack preserves a consistent management plane and reduces maintenance effort.

Campus Networks and Enterprise LANs

In larger campuses, stacking enables uniform policy enforcement across multiple buildings or floors. It simplifies VLAN segmentation, supports scalable PoE deployments for wireless access points, and provides a clean path for uplinks to the central data centre.

Data Centre Spine-Leaf Architectures

In data centres, Stackable switches can play a role in spine or leaf layers where high throughput and predictable latency are critical. Stacking provides a straightforward way to scale port counts and bandwidth while maintaining a single management domain across the fabric.

Future-Proofing Your Network with Switch Stacking

Technology continues to evolve, and Switch Stacking remains a foundational technique for scalable, resilient networks. When planning for the future, consider how to align stacking with emerging trends such as higher-speed uplinks, automation, and more dynamic network policies.

Higher-Speed Interconnects and Port Densities

As data requirements increase, stacking solutions that support 25G, 40G, or 100G interconnects become more attractive. These higher-speed stack interconnects offer greater headroom for uplinks between the stack and upstream layers, enabling faster data movement and lower congestion during peak periods.

Automation and Zero-Touch Provisioning

Automation reduces time-to-value for new deployments. With Switch Stacking, automation can provision the stack, distribute configurations, and monitor health with minimal manual intervention. Look for APIs, intent-based policies, and integration with your central configuration management system.

Software-Defined Networking and Stack Flexibility

SDN integrations can further enhance the value of a stacked environment. By separating control and data planes where appropriate, organisations can implement agile traffic shaping, policy enforcement, and rapid reconfiguration as business needs change.

Security Considerations in Switch Stacking

Security remains a cornerstone of any network design. Switch Stacking does not replace security controls but enables them to be applied consistently across the stack. Key considerations include:

Centralised Policy Enforcement

Apply access control lists, QoS policies, and firewall rules at the stack level where possible to ensure consistent protection across all ports. Centralised enforcement reduces the risk of gaps arising from misconfigured individual switches.

Secure Management Access

Limit management access to trusted devices and ensure secure channels (e.g., SSH, TLS) for configuration and monitoring. Implement role-based access control to restrict actions to authorised personnel only.

Patch Management and Compliance

Keep stack software up to date with security patches and feature updates. Regularly review compliance against local regulations and best practice frameworks to maintain a robust security posture across the stack.

Final Thoughts: The Strategic Value of Switch Stacking

Switch Stacking represents a practical, scalable approach to modern network design. It provides a straightforward path to higher port density, simplified management, and improved resilience. With careful planning—considering hardware capabilities, cabling topologies, and ongoing maintenance—an organisation can build a network that not only meets today’s requirements but is ready for tomorrow’s growth.

In summary, switch stacking should be viewed as a foundational capability for any modern network architecture. Its benefits—scope for expansion, reduced administration, better fault tolerance, and unified control—are compelling reasons to consider stacking as a core element of your network strategy. When paired with thoughtful design patterns and forward-thinking management practices, Switch Stacking becomes a powerful driver of network reliability and performance, now and in the years ahead.

Glossary of Key Terms

To help readers navigate the terminology frequently used with Switch Stacking, here is a concise glossary of common terms:

  • Switch Stacking: The process of combining multiple switches into a single logical unit for management and forwarding.
  • Stack Master: The primary switch in a stack responsible for management and control.
  • Stack Ports: Dedicated interfaces used to connect switches in a stack.
  • Stack Topology: The physical arrangement of stack interconnects (ring, linear, hybrid).
  • VLAN: Virtual Local Area Network used to segment network traffic logically.
  • QoS: Quality of Service, policies that prioritise certain traffic types.
  • Failover: The process by which a system switches to a redundant component to maintain availability.
  • SDN: Software-Defined Networking, a model that decouples control plane from data plane for more flexible management.

As you plan your next network upgrade or new build, Switch Stacking offers a reliable, scalable path to optimise performance while reducing administrative overhead. By embracing a well-considered stacking strategy—tailored to your organisation’s growth trajectory and operations—you can achieve a future-proof foundation for resilient, efficient connectivity across the entire network.